From e9baec681de52ab505e31a4c413ddd41a2ef9458 Mon Sep 17 00:00:00 2001 From: Daniel Friesel Date: Thu, 31 May 2018 12:34:59 +0200 Subject: add rgbfade support --- src/system.h |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) (limited to 'src/system.h') diff --git a/src/system.h b/src/system.h index 35c7172..2e50528 100644 --- a/src/system.h +++ b/src/system.h @@ -12,11 +12,12 @@ class System { uint8_t red; uint8_t green; uint8_t blue; - - void set_outputs(); + uint8_t mode_changed; public: + uint8_t anim_step_fine; + uint8_t anim_step_coarse; void initialize(void); void loop(void); @@ -33,6 +34,8 @@ class System { MAGENTA, CYAN, SUN, + FASTRGB, + SLOWRGB, MODE_ENUM_MAX, }; @@ -44,7 +47,7 @@ class System { void debounce_start(void); - System() { btn_debounce = 0; mode = OFF; is_charging = 0; }; + System() { btn_debounce = 0; mode = OFF; is_charging = 0; mode_changed = 0; }; }; extern System blinkencat; -- cgit v1.2.3